Impatiens (New Guinea Grp) Colorpower Bright Red

The Impatiens (New Guinea Grp) Colorpower Bright Red is a beautiful plant with bright red flowers that are striking and vibrant. The plant has a compact growth habit and thrives in shade. The foliage is green and creates a lovely contrast with the vibrant red flowers. This plant blooms for a long period of time and is a real eye-catcher in the garden or on the terrace. Suitable for hanging baskets, borders, or as ground cover.
